About Whitgift School

Whitgift School, a private boys’ secondary in Croydon, holds an Ofsted rating of Outstanding, and its sixth-form results provide the clearest evidence of why. In the 2023/24 academic year, the average A-level grade per entry was A-, with a points-per-entry score of 47.76. Over half of all A-level entries (51.7%) were graded AAB or higher, and the best three A-levels averaged out at an A- grade. The school’s value-added score of 0.26 places it in the ‘Above average’ progress banding, meaning pupils typically leave with stronger results than their prior attainment would predict. This is a school where academic outcomes at sixth form are consistently strong, and the data suggests that students are pushed to exceed expectations.
